Poplar Road, Walsall house prices

Across Poplar Road, Walsall, the middle of the market sits at £121,250, drawn from every recorded sale since 1995. Over the past decade prices are +53% in cash — but +10% once inflation is stripped out.

How Poplar Road, Walsall compares

Rank in the town
933rd of 1,842 streets in Walsall
Rank in the postcode district
144th of 192 streets in WS6
Against the town median
1% above the Walsall median of £119,950
Against England & Wales
23% below the national median of £157,000
